On February 28, 2012, Plaintiff lodged his objections to the bills of costs submitted by
12 Defendants in this matter. While objections to bills of costs are considered in the course of
13 completing a taxation of costs under Civil Local Rule 54, the content of Plaintiff’s motion
14 suggests that Plaintiff further intended his filing to constitute a motion to deny the award of
15 costs in this matter.
16
Should this indeed be Plaintiff’s intent, the Court directs Plaintiff to file the
17 appropriate Motion to Deny Costs with the Court no later than Monday, April 2, 2012, with
18 responses from Defendants to be due on Monday, April 16, 2012 and any reply from
19 Plaintiff filed on or before Monday, April 23, 2012.
